I Just Wasn't Made for These Times is a documentary about the life of Brian Wilson, the musical mastermind and songwriter for the Beach Boys. The film examines the ups and downs of Wilson's life, including the early years of the Beach Boys, his years of substance abuse, and his long road to recovery.

The protagonist, Shippei Iida, moves with his mother to the remote island of Origoshima. He transfers to the island's only high school, Origoshima High School (nicknamed "Oriko"). However, shortly after his transfer, it's announced that Oriko will be merged with a regular mainland school. Naturally shy and with few friends, Shippei is touched by the warmth of the islanders and his fellow students. Wanting to create a final memory at the school, he proposes that all the students perform a choral song together. But this very choir becomes the spark that drives a wedge between his friends' hearts…
The Clemente family is off to an outing but teenage son, Nicos, seems out of it. Nicos is besotted with his ladylove, Mattina, whom he can’t quite figure out. The inside info that Nicos gets from Mattina’s younger sister, Bettina, doesn’t seem to be helping. Seeing his son’s despair, Nicos’ father finally shares to his son an ancient family heirloom. It is a 100-year old manual containing the secrets, alphabetically arranged, of how men in their clan courted women. Through this, Nicos finally learns what every man should know by heart the ABC’s of what women truly want.
